IEE equivalency is an official U.S. academic validation service provided by International Education Evaluations (IEE), an accredited member of NACES. Through the POK + IEE partnership, institutions issue blockchain-verified digital credentials that recipients can submit for U.S. equivalency, GPA conversion, and document authentication.
With POK + IEE Equivalency, institutions can link blockchain-based digital credentials to official academic evaluations recognized in the United States. IEE (International Education Evaluations), an accredited member of NACES, ensures that each credential achieves international validity, credibility, and traceability. How Credentialing Workflows Work in POK
- Co-Branded University Page: IEE provides each partner university with a tailored co-branded page, allowing students to submit their diplomas, transcripts, and credentials for official U.S. academic validation.
- Credential Issuance through POK: The university issues digital credentials via POK’s blockchain-based platform, fully aligned with Open Badge 3.0 and the European Learning Model (ELM). Each credential features a “Validate in the U.S.” button, directing students to the university’s custom co-branded page developed by IEE.
- IEE Verification and Evaluation: Once students upload their documents, IEE directly verifies, evaluates, and validates each credential. The process guarantees NACES-compliant U.S. equivalency, GPA conversion, and document authentication, with results securely delivered to both the student and the university.
- Globally Recognized and Verifiable Credential: Recognized (via IEE) - official U.S. equivalency accepted by universities, employers, and agencies.

- Open Badges 3.0 — the most widely adopted open standard for digital badges and microcredentials, managed by 1EdTech
- W3C Verifiable Credentials — the internationally recognized data model for verifiable digital credentials, ensuring interoperability across platforms and systems
- European Learning Model (ELM/Europass) — the European framework ensuring interoperability in education and employment, enabling credential recognition across Europe
- 1EdTech TrustEd Credentials Framework — independently verified standards for data privacy, interoperability, and credential portability
